What this inspection record means

OSHA opens inspections for many reasons: routine scheduling under a national or local emphasis program, an employee complaint or referral, or a follow-up after a reported injury. Opening or conducting an inspection is not itself an allegation or a finding that this employer broke any rule; any findings appear as the citations listed below, and citations can be contested, reduced, or withdrawn.

Section 5(a)(1) of the Occupational Safety and Health Act of 1970: The
employer did not furnish employment and a place of employment which were
free from recognized hazards that were causing or likely to cause death
or serious physical harm to employees in that employees were exposed to:
The hazards of being struck by flailing and flying portions of high
pressure hydraulic hoses running from the Idea Model C250 mud pump to
the Kelly standpipe on the number 1 drilling rig, located at the
Mamie Simpson number 1 wellsite in Burnt Prairie, IL.
Among other methods, one feasible and acceptable abatement method to
correct this hazard is to provide and use safety chains or lines of
appropriate strength at all high pressure mud pump line connections,
which in the event of failure of a connection, would restrain the hoses.

Section 5(a)(1) of the Occupational Safety and Health Act of 1970: The
employer did not furnish employment and a place of employment which were
free from recognized hazards that were causing or likely to cause death
or serious physical harm to employees in that employees were exposed to:
The hazards of being burned due to being trapped on the fingerboard
on the number 1 drilling rig, located at the Mamie Simpson number 1
wellsite in Burnt Prairie, IL, during a rig fire without having a
means of escape.
Among other methods, one feasible and acceptable abatement method to
correct this hazard is the installation of an emergency escape means
running from the fingerboard to a location remote from the wellhole and
the drilling floor following rigging up of the rig mast.

Section 5(a)(1) of the Occupational Safety and Health Act of 1970: The
employer did not furnish employment and a place of employment which were
free from recognized hazards that were causing or likely to cause death
or serious physical harm to employees in that employees were exposed to:
The hazards of being struck by falling drill string pipe and other
heavy objects due to unintended fouling of catlines on the driller
side cathead on the number 1 drilling rig, located at the Mamie
Simpson number 1 wellsite in Burnt Prairie, IL.
Among other methods, one feasible and acceptable abatement method to
correct this hazard is to provide smooth, ungrooved cathead surfaces so
that the possibility of "spooling", and of the resultant uncontrolled
hoisting of the catline load, is minimized.

Section 5(a)(1) of the Occupational Safety and Health Act of 1970: The
%%
employer did not furnish employment and a place of employment which were
free from recongized hazards that were causing or likely to cause death
or serious physical harm to employees in that employees were exposed to:
The hazards of being caught in moving machinery parts, being exposed
to electrical energy in excess of 50 volts, and/or being exposed to
high-pressure hydraulic energy, when performing such duties as
machinery maintenance and repair on the number 1 drilling rig,
located at the Mamie Simpson number 1 wellsite in Burnt Prairie, IL.
Among other methods, one feasible and acceptable abatement method to
correct this hazard is to establish a program that provides 1) effective
administrative controls over the work being performed, 2) training to
workers in the recognition and avoidance of hazards, 3) institution of
safe shutdown procedures of machinery and equipment, 4) blocking,
stopping and reducing machinery and equipment to Zero Mechanical Energy
State (ZMES), and 5) documentation of maintenance being performed, when
appropriate. Specific elements of the abatement program shall include,
but are not necessarily limited to:
1) the maintenance of current operations and maintenance manuals on all
machinery and equipment to be serviced. This includes the provision
of the appropriate manuals and/or information contained therein to
affected workers before work is begun.
2) The analysis of all machinery and equipment used in the workplace to
determine the electrical and mechanical hazards which are present.
Following such analysis, a set of documented procedures to be used
during the maintenance and operation of such machinery and equipment
shall be established.
3) The establishment and use of a documented work order system for
machinery equipment operation, maintenance, and repair. This system
shall document the repairs made to the machinery and equipment, due
to both preventive maintenance and to machinery or equipment failure,
and shall use the information derived to improve preventive
maintenance programs, reduce costs, increase on-line time, and reduce
worker injuries.
4) The establishment and use of a standard "lock-out" procedure, where
prior to the start of any work, all electrical power to the machinery
or equipment shall first be switched off. Each worker involved in
maintenance or repair operations on the machinery or equipment shall
then attach a personally-assigned lock to the electric control switch
to prevent the re-energizing of the machinery or equipment. This
procedure shall also require the worker to assure that all electric
circuits are de-energized, and that a unique situation information
tag shall be attached to the lock and machinery energizing control.
However, this specific provision shall not be required where a single
worker on a specific piece of machinery or equipment, by his immediate
proximity to the electrical control switch (i.e., within his reach),
prevents inadvertent activation of the machinery or equipment by others.
5) The implementation of a procedure that requires that all fluid energy
power sources (pressurized air or liquid) which could produce
movements of portions of the machinery or equipment to be cut off
through the use of shut off valves or other equivalent means, and the
supply lines toward the machinery or equipment reduced in pressure to
atmospheric pressure, or the machinery or equipment blocked against
any possible movement. All temperature and pressure sensors and
gauges on the affected supply lines shall be maintained in
operational condition to provide an accurate reading of the current
status.
6) The implementation of a procedure that requires that all mechanical
gravity fall potential energy within the machinery or equipment to
be reduced to zero, or as nearly so as possible, by such means as
lowering elevated machinery or equipment parts to the floor or solid
surfaces, or by cribbing and blocking them in place.
7) The implementation of a procedure that requires that all mechanical
kinetic rotating machine energy within the machinery or equipment
to be reduced to zero, or as nearly so as possible, by slowing the
rotating parts to a stop. Loose machine parts, including arms,
knives, etc., shall be blocked or secured to prevent possible injury
to workers. In lieu of this procedure, the worker may be guarded
from the rotating parts by installing temporary guards.
8) The implementation of a procedure that requires the removal of
all guards, tie offs, cribbing and blockages from the machinery or
equipment in such a manner so as to prevent worker injuries. The
machinery or equipment shall then be re-energized and run
experimentally under close supervision. After it is fully functional,
the machinery or equipment shall be formally returned to service and
the operations manager shall countersign the safety tag-out tag and
the work order.
The employer shall formally document his safe machine maintenance
program and shall develop a training program to instruct affected
maintenance and operation workers and management. The employer shall
train his workers in the provisions of this program. The training
shall be repeated as frequently as is necessary to maintain management
and worker proficiency and compliance with the procedures.

Section 5(a)(1) of the Occupational Safety and Health Act of 1970: The
employer did not furnish employment and a place of employment which were
free from recognized hazards that were causing or likely to cause death
or serious physical harm to employees in that employees were exposed to:
The hazards of being struck by flying objects such as joints or
drill pipe due to the insufficient and/or incomplete training
furnished to the employee(s) working on the number 1 drilling rig,
located at the Mamie Simpson number 1 wellsite in Burnt Prairie, IL,
who were working on the rotary floor without wearing head, foot and
eye personal protective equipment at all times.
Abatement of the hazard can be accomplished by the establishment of an
effective training program set up to address the recognized hazards
encountered in the oil and gas drilling industry, and by the continued
implementation and enforcement of the work rules, procedures and systems
established by the program. The major elements of such a program include
but are not limited to the following:
1) The analysis of all machinery and equipment used by employees of the
firm in the workplace environment to determine the recognized hazards
which are present. This analysis may include such established safety
and health guidelines as have been determined by the Occupational
Safety and Health Administration, the National institute for
Occupational Safety and Health, the International Association of
Drilling Contractors, or other such recognized organizations, but
shall not be limited exclusively to such external sources. Following
the analysis, a set of safe job procedures to be used during the
setup, operation, occasional and scheduled maintenance work, and
teardown of all oil well drilling and servicing sites, and of all
shop maintenance and transportation operations shall be established.
These safe job procedures shall be documented, and they shall be revised
as often as required to maintain a safe and healthful working
environment.
2) Following the establishment of appropriate safe job procedures, each
employee shall be trained in the recognition of the hazards
encountered as a part of his or her employment and in the
implementation of the appropriate safe job procedures to avoid such
hazards. Such training shall be presented:
I) To all employees regardless of experience, by the final abatement
date noted below;
II) To each employee at the time of his or her hire;
III) To all affected employees whenever changes in equipment or work
procedures necessitate a modification of the established safe job
procedures, and
IV) To all employees at such intervals as is necessary to maintain
employee proficiency and compliance with the procedures.
3) In conjunction with the provisions of Item 2) above, the employer
shall establish and maintain a set of effective administrative
controls so as to ensure that all employees of the firm comply with
the safe job procedures. A full description of such administrative
controls shall be made part of the training specified in Item (2)
above.

ABATEMENT PLAN:
Within 30 calendar days:
Identification of the recognized hazards which are present in the
employer's workplace, and preliminary determinations of the means of
avoidance of such hazards;
Within 50 calendar days:
Formulation of the appropriate safe job procedures and the effective
administrative controls required to ensure compliance with the
procedures;
Within 60 calendar days:
Completion of the initial presentation of training to all employees,
and of the implementation of the administrative controls required
to ensure compliance with the procedures.
